BPC-157 Storage: Climate-Specific Comparison

  • Hot/Arid (Phoenix, Dubai)
  • Thermal degradation during shipping and loading dock delays
  • Require refrigerated courier; coordinate delivery timing with lab staff availability
  • Immediate transfer to 2–8°C within 15 minutes of delivery
  • Insulated packaging alone fails above 38°C ambient. Active refrigeration required
  • Cold/Freezing (Minneapolis, Moscow)
  • Freeze damage to reconstituted peptides left on loading docks
  • Label shipments 'Do Not Freeze'; store reconstituted vials separately from lyophilised stock
  • Verify shipment wasn't exposed to sub-zero temps before accepting delivery
  • Reconstituted peptides tolerate 2–8°C only. Frozen vials must be discarded
  • Humid/Tropical (Singapore, Miami)
  • Moisture ingress into lyophilised vials during storage
  • Use desiccant packs in storage containers; verify vial seals before use
  • Store in low-humidity environment or sealed containers with silica gel
  • High humidity doesn't degrade peptide directly but compromises lyophilisation integrity
  • Temperate/Variable (London, Seattle)
  • Seasonal temperature swings during shipping
  • Temperature logging required; reject shipments with documented excursions above 25°C
  • Review temperature log before opening package
  • Variability is the enemy. A 20°C average with 30°C peaks still causes degradation
